AUGUSTA--Gerald Brandt, Sr., 77, of Pittston went home to the Lord on August 26, 2021. He was born in New Rochelle, NY on May 5, 1944 a son of the late Aldrich and Ruth (Renard) Brandt. He was raised in Vermont, Maine and New Hampshire by his foster parents, John and Laura Livermore. He was a graduate of Gardiner High School.
After high school, he went to Tractor Trailer school in Cherry Hill, NJ. He worked as a truck driver for Schiavi Homes for many years. Gerald was known as a "Jack of all trades". He loved old cars, trucks and built old model cars as a favorite hobby. He was a past member of M.A.C.M., the Train Club and the CB Operators Club. He will be deeply missed.
